## Ownership

The Nightglass scheduler coordinates all nightly backfill runs for the Marrowlake data platform. Plugin authors should note that core scheduling logic, retry policies, and the job manifest format are maintained centrally; plugins may only extend the pre-run and post-run hooks. Changes to hook interfaces go through a two-week deprecation window announced in the changelog. Questions about manifest validation, hook timing, or release cadence should be directed to the scheduler's maintainer, named below.

named custodian: Zorael Sordor

# Flaglight Rollouts — Approvals

Quick version for on-call: any rollout touching more than 5% of traffic needs an approval in Flaglight before the ramp continues. Kill switches don't need approval — just flip them and note it in the incident channel. Scheduled ramps pause automatically if error budget burns hot. If you're stuck at 2 a.m. with a pending approval, there's one person authorized to override, and that's the approver below.

account owner for tagep-bafof: Norael Gilax Juleth

Hey Priva,

Quick heads-up before Friday's DR drill for the Inkmill markdown pipeline: we'll restore the renderer config from the cold backup, so you'll need the escrow credentials handy. Grab a coffee first — the restore takes a while. For the sealed vault copy, the recovery passphrase is below.

recovery phrase for kahop-kahap: istys-novdor-joreth-silir-eliys

State of things: migration 0042 (splitting the `accounts` table) is mid-flight using the expand/contract pattern. The expand phase is complete — new columns exist and dual-writes are enabled via the Bridgeline shim. Backfill is at roughly 60% and resumes automatically from checkpoints if interrupted. Do NOT run the contract phase until backfill verification passes; the verifier job posts results nightly. Rollback means disabling dual-writes only, never dropping columns. If anything looks off, escalate to the engineer named below.

signatory, yahog-badug: Quenix Ulaael